如何在Linux操作系统中安装Agent?

要在Linux操作系统上安装Agent,首先需要解压缩tar文件。可以使用以下命令:,,``bash,tar xvf 文件名.tar,`,,然后进入解压后的目录,查找并执行安装脚本,通常是名为install.sh的文件:,,`bash,cd 文件名,chmod +x install.sh,./install.sh,``

下面是在Linux系统上安装Zabbix Agent的详细步骤和注意事项:

linux解压缩tar_如何安装Agent(Linux操作系统)?
(图片来源网络,侵删)

1、准备工作

确认系统环境:确保你的Linux操作系统满足Zabbix Agent的安装要求。

关闭防火墙和SELinux:为了防止防火墙和SELinux影响安装过程,建议先关闭它们,可以使用以下命令临时关闭它们:

```sh

systemctl stop firewalld

linux解压缩tar_如何安装Agent(Linux操作系统)?
(图片来源网络,侵删)

systemctl disable firewalld

setenforce 0

```

获取Zabbix YUM源文件并安装:需要下载并安装Zabbix的YUM源文件,以便后续通过YUM安装Zabbix Agent,可以使用以下命令下载并安装:

```sh

linux解压缩tar_如何安装Agent(Linux操作系统)?
(图片来源网络,侵删)

rpm Uvh https://repo.zabbix.com/zabbix/5.2/rhel/7/x86_64/zabbixrelease5.21.el7.noarch.rpm

```

2、安装Zabbix Agent

使用YUM安装Zabbix Agent:在确认YUM源已经正确配置后,可以通过YUM来安装Zabbix Agent,执行以下命令来安装:

```sh

yum install y zabbixagent

```

配置Zabbix Agent:安装完成后需要对Zabbix Agent进行配置,配置文件位于/etc/zabbix/zabbix_agentd.conf,使用文本编辑器(如vi)编辑该文件,主要需要修改以下几个部分:

```sh

PidFile=/var/run/zabbix/zabbix_agentd.pid

LogFile=/var/log/zabbix/zabbix_agentd.log

LogFileSize=0

// 修改下面的IP地址为你的Zabbix Server的IP地址

Server=192.168.153.40

ServerActive=192.168.153.40

Hostname=test

Include=/etc/zabbix/zabbix_agentd.d/*.conf

```

启动并设置开机自启动:配置完成后,需要启动Zabbix Agent并设置为开机自启动,使用以下命令:

```sh

systemctl start zabbixagent

systemctl enable zabbixagent

```

3、验证安装

查看服务状态:可以通过查看Zabbix Agent的服务状态来确认其是否正常运行,执行以下命令:

```sh

systemctl status zabbixagent

```

如果看到active (running)的状态显示,则表示Zabbix Agent正在运行。

配置监控项与验证:在Zabbix Server端添加被监控主机,并为该主机应用相应的监控模板,然后可以停止Zabbix Agent的服务,查看Zabbix Server是否有报警产生,如果有,则说明整个监控系统正常工作。

以下是两个与本文相关的常见问题及其解答:

Q1: 安装Zabbix Agent时遇到依赖问题怎么办?

A1: 如果在使用YUM安装Zabbix Agent时遇到依赖问题,可以先尝试解决依赖,如果提示缺少某个库文件,可以手动下载并安装这个库文件,然后再试图安装Zabbix Agent,可以参考在获取Zabbix YUM源文件部分提到的依赖包解决方法。

Q2: Zabbix Agent安装后无法正常连接到Zabbix Server可能是什么原因?

A2: 无法连接到Zabbix Server可能的原因有多种,首先应检查Zabbix Agent的配置文件中的ServerServerActive字段是否准确填写了Zabbix Server的IP地址,确认Zabbix Server端的IP地址没有变动,且Zabbix Agent有网络访问Zabbix Server的权限,确认防火墙或SELinux没有阻止Zabbix Agent的网络连接。

通过遵循上述步骤,可以在Linux系统上成功安装并配置Zabbix Agent,实现对服务器的有效监控。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/565216.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-07-17 10:56
Next 2024-07-17 11:11

相关推荐

  • ubuntu 安装postman

    在Ubuntu上安装Postman,首先打开终端,输入以下命令:sudo snap install postman,然后按回车键执行。

    2024-05-21
    075
  • 如何在Linux上使用aria2进行高效的Web下载?

    安装与配置 Aria2 和 AriaNg Web 界面一、简介Aria2 是一款轻量级的多协议和多源命令行下载工具,支持 HTTP/HTTPS、FTP、SFTP、BitTorrent 和 Metalink,它可以通过内置的 JSON-RPC 和 XML-RPC 接口进行操作,AriaNg 是一个现代化的 Web……

    2024-11-30
    03
  • 如何安全地在Linux上执行MySQL数据库的下线和还原操作?

    在Linux中还原MySQL数据库,首先需要停止数据库服务,然后使用mysql命令行工具,通过source命令导入备份的.sql文件。具体步骤如下:,,1. 停止MySQL服务:sudo service mysql stop,2. 使用mysql命令行工具登录:mysql u 用户名 p,3. 选择要还原的数据库:use 数据库名;,4. 导入.sql文件:source /路径/备份文件.sql;,5. 退出mysql:exit;,6. 重新启动MySQL服务:sudo service mysql start

    2024-08-16
    056
  • 如何配置服务器路由表实例?

    服务器路由表配置实例背景介绍在现代网络环境中,服务器的路由表配置是确保网络通信顺畅的关键环节,通过正确配置路由表,可以有效地管理和控制数据包在网络中的传输路径,从而提高网络性能和安全性,本文将详细介绍如何在Windows和Linux系统中进行路由表的配置,并通过具体实例展示其应用,一、Windows系统中的静态……

    2024-12-07
    04
  • 如何在Linux系统中导入PFX格式的证书?

    在 Linux 系统中,可以使用 OpenSSL 工具来导入 PFX 证书。首先需要安装 OpenSSL,然后使用以下命令将 PFX 证书转换为 PEM 格式:,,``bash,openssl pkcs12 in your_certificate.pfx out your_certificate.pem nodes,``,,可以将生成的 PEM 证书文件导入到系统中。具体操作方法可能因不同的 Linux 发行版而异。

    2024-08-05
    0160
  • 如何在Linux环境下使用MySQL导出特定数据库表?

    在Linux系统中,可以使用mysqldump命令来导出MySQL数据库的表。具体操作如下:,,1. 打开终端。,2. 输入以下命令,将your_database替换为你的数据库名,your_table替换为你要导出的表名,output_file.sql替换为你想要保存的文件名。,,``bash,mysqldump u username p your_database your_table ˃ output_file.sql,``,,3. 输入你的MySQL用户名和密码。,4. 按回车键开始导出。

    2024-07-24
    075

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入